julie ann san joseHindi raw tibo si Julie Anne San Jose.

Truly one of the certified superstars of the social media sites from Twitter to Instagram to YouTube, tumataas na ang CI as in corporate image dahil the 18-year-old singer just signed up for the second endorsement, this time for Black Beauty line of hair grooming naman.

What we thought was the former Mane and Tail, new corporation ang Black Beauty shampoo na formulated na talaga para sa buhok ng tao pero ang formulation for the horses’ hair pa rin.

Si Julie Anne lang ang nag-iisa nilang choice to endorse their products.

Again it is the youngish owner of the company ang nagkagusto kay Julie Anne lalo na sa mga kanta niya.

This is the first time nga na nag-contract signing for a shampoo pero kumanta ang endorser laban kayo?

Maraming nagpunta na taga-Black Beauty just to glimpse at the young superstar at maki-picture-picture na rin to which Julie Anne does not disappoint. In fairness naman kasi sa GMA Artist Center girl, hindi ito dedma sa mga tao kaya love siya ng mga fans niya.

Now speaking of love, hindi raw true na nanliligaw sa kanya si Alden Richards the same way siya na rin ang nag-confirm na hindi rin nanligaw sa kanya noon si Elmo Magalona.

Nagkakaroon tuloy ng tsismis na kaya hindi siya nililigawan ng mga boys kahit napakaganda niya, dahil girl din ang hanap niya. He-hehehe!

Nagulat si Julie Anne sa tsismis na ‘yun at sinisigurado niya, girl na girl siya at boy din ang hanap niya.

Siya naman kasi, ang nickname niyang favorite for herself, macho.
